Top 10 Most Viewed YT Performances
From live XF 2009 live shows;
10. Joe McElderry - "Don't Stop Believin'" (Week 4) - 816,748 views 9. Joe McElderry - "The Climb" (Final) - 855,456 views 8. Stacey Soloman - "Who Wants To Live Forever" (Week 6) - 830,045 views 7. Lucie Jones - "My Funny Valentine" (Week 3) - 826,617 views 6. Stacey Soloman - "At Last" (Week 2) - 848,897 views 5. Joe McElderry - "Don't Let The Sun Go Down On Me" (Week 7) - 877,150 views 4. Joe McElderry - "No Regrets" (Week 1) - 905,970 views 3. Stacey Soloman - "The Scientist" (Week 1) - 1,164,674 views 2. John & Edward - "Oops I Did It Again" (Week 2) - 1,693,454 views 1. Danyl Johnson - "And I Am Telling You I'm not Going" (Week 1) - 1,769,828 views |

Jedward are 'second highest' X Factor earners 20/12/2009 - 12:13 X Factor twins John and Edward have reportedly become the second highest earners from this year's crop of finalists. According to the News Of The World the Irish twosome - known to their fans as Jedward - can command up to £40,000 a gig, performing just three songs. Only series winner Joe McElderry is set to earn more - around £50,000 a show - when he begins taking bookings in the New Year.
